I'm a stock trader and have made most if not all of my living this way for the past 8 years. Word of my success has spread to some family and friends. Some have asked me to trade on their behalf which I am willing to do.
My question is do I need to obtain any licenses, permits, etc and is it advisable that I form some type of entity such as Corp or LLC?
The group would be kept small, limited to under 20 people.
FYI-My style is to use fairly simple techinical analysis to trade relatively low cap stocks. I have about 50 stocks that I trade usually having positions in 20 or so. I go both long and short and try to keep the total long/short dollar amounts fairly close. I limit the amount put into any individual position and use stops.
I'd appreciate any advice or references that I might use.
